## Account Recovery — Validator Plugin Registry

When a maintainer is locked out of the Corvette plugin registry, first verify their identity through the Ashgrove ticket queue and confirm their listed team lead approves. Each validator plugin is signed; recovery must not invalidate existing signatures, so do not reset the signing chain — only the account credential. Disable the locked account, provision a temporary one, then migrate plugin ownership. To unseal the registry's credential store, enter the recovery passphrase shown below.

vault phrase of kawep-bajog = novath-normir-istwyn-druok-zorok-eliok-novmir-quenvan-gilys

Leadership Review Briefing — Billing Transition, Soravel Software

Prepared for: Finance Team

We are moving all Pellwright subscriptions from monthly to annual billing starting next fiscal year. Expected effects: improved cash position in Q1, reduced invoicing overhead, and a modest churn bump we've modeled at 3–4%. Existing monthly customers receive a 10% annual conversion incentive. Revenue recognition treatment has been reviewed with our auditors.

The strategic motivation for the timing is captured in the note below.

confidential, bajeg-taguf: Holaxox Systems plans to raise the Gilok list price by 32 percent in October.

TurnGate Counter is the software component that tallies entries from the turnstile sensor arrays at Verrow Stadium venues. For security reviews, note that the counter runs in an isolated network segment, accepts input only from signed sensor firmware, and exposes a read-only reporting API. Source audits are welcome; the threat model and prior review findings live in docs/security. If you identify a vulnerability, do not file a public issue. Report it privately with reproduction steps and affected versions to the security response contact.

alerts address for kafof-bagag: kasael@olvarqdyn.corp